Understanding Common Issues
Before diving into the repair process, it's vital to understand the common problems that can emerge with sliding patio doors. These issues can range from minor inconveniences to more significant problems that impact the door's efficiency and security. Here are a few of the most regular concerns house owners might experience:
Difficulty in Sliding: This is one of the most typical problems. It can be triggered by particles in the track, misaligned rollers, or worn-out parts.Drafts and Leaks: Poor sealing can result in air leakages, which can increase energy costs and make the home less comfortable.Broken or Stuck Locks: A malfunctioning lock can compromise the security of the home.Broken or Damaged Glass: This can take place due to mishaps or use and tear, and it's crucial to address it immediately to avoid further damage.Deformed Frames: Over time, the frame can warp due to exposure to the components, causing misalignment and difficulty in operation.Actions to Diagnose and Repair
Examine the Track and Rollers
Clean the Track: Use a soft-bristled brush or vacuum to eliminate dirt and particles from the track.Examine the Rollers: Ensure that the rollers are properly lined up and not broken. Replace them if necessary.Lube the Rollers: Apply a silicone-based lube to the rollers to improve their motion.
Address Drafts and Leaks
Check the Weatherstripping: Inspect the weatherstripping for wear and tear. Replace it if it's harmed or no longer seals appropriately.Change the Door: If the door is not sealing properly, it might be misaligned. Change the hinges or the track to guarantee a tight seal.
Repair Broken or Stuck Locks
Lube the Lock Mechanism: Use a lube to maximize any stuck parts.Replace the Lock: If the lock is beyond repair, consider replacing it with a brand-new one.
Deal With Cracked or Damaged Glass
Examine the Damage: Determine the degree of the damage. Little cracks can often be repaired, however larger fractures may require a complete replacement.Contact a Professional: For considerable damage, it's best to consult a professional to guarantee the repair is done safely and properly.
Address Warped Frames
Correct the Frame: If the frame is only somewhat warped, you may be able to align it utilizing clamps and a flat surface.Replace the Frame: For more serious warping, replacing the frame might be the very best choice.Finding Professional Help

Q: How typically should I clean up the track of my sliding patio door?A: It's recommended to clean up the track at least once a year, or more frequently if you reside in a dusty or sandy location. Regular cleansing can prevent debris accumulation and make sure smooth operation.

Q: Can I replace the glass in my sliding patio door myself?A: While it is possible to replace the glass yourself, it can be a complex and possibly harmful job. It's normally recommended to seek advice from a professional to guarantee the repair is done securely and correctly.

Q: What should I do if my Sliding Glass Door Repairs patio door is stuck?A: First, try to clean up the track and lubricate the rollers. If the door is still stuck, it might be misaligned or have a more severe issue. In such cases, it's best to call an expert for assistance.
